How to Make Knödel - A Step-by-Step Guide

Knödel, also known as dumplings, are a beloved staple in many Central European cuisines, including German, Austrian, and Czech. These delicious, hearty dumplings are made from a simple combination of ingredients, including potatoes, bread, flour, and eggs. They can be served as a main course with gravy or as a side dish alongside your favorite meat and vegetable dishes.

Ingredients

  • 1 onion, chopped
  • 2 tablespoons chopped fresh parsley
  • 2 teaspoons butter
  • ½ (1 pound) loaf white bread, toasted and cut into cubes
  • 1 cup milk
  • 2 large eggs, beaten
  • salt and pepper to taste

Information

  • Prep Time: 15 mins
  • Cook Time: 1 hr 10 mins
  • Additional Time: 1 hr 10 mins
  • Total Time: 2 hrs 35 mins
  • Servings: 5

  • Butter a 9x11-inch baking dish.
  • Combine onion, parsley, and butter in a skillet over medium heat. Cook until onions begin to brown. Pour over bread cubes and toss well.
  • Whisk together milk, eggs, salt, and pepper. Pour over bread and onion mixture; mix well and allow to stand for 1 hour.
  • Firmly press mixture into the prepared baking dish; tightly cover with aluminum foil.
  • Place the baking dish on a rack in a larger pot with 3 inches of water. Cover pot and steam for 1 hour.
  • Remove the dish from the pot of water and allow to cool for 10 minutes.
